HOW TO INSTALL OPEN-JOINT CLADDING/ CONTINUED TREX TRANSCEND ®
WOOD FURRING STRIPS (Pressure-Treated Wood)
Minimum 1-1/2" x 1-1/2"
1-1/2" x 3-1/2" Used for butt joint applications
» Install furring strips at a maximum of 24" on center. » Use two approved fasteners for attaching cladding to furring strips. » Where cladding boards abutt, a 1-1/2" x 3-1/2" furring strip must be used. » Always ensure cladding boards are level or plumb for horizontal or vertical applications.

Install code-approved water-resistant barrier as required, before installing furring strips
Maintain a minimum of 6" of clearance off grade
